Today we’re launching our Overwatch Wiki.
This new Blizzard game is only in its early beta phase but we’re already seeing notable team organizations picking up rosters and tournaments for the game pop up. So we want to back this game up from the start.
We have filled out most of the rudimentary information but there’s still lots to be done. For example we still need to fill out the heroes abilities with more detailed information, and their passives.
We hope you will help us out to make the Overwatch competitive scene stronger by dedicating a tiny bit of time to fix any mistakes you might encounter, to update pages with new information, to enter in results of tournaments, and more.
If you’re just starting out and have questions or want some help you can find lots of helpful people over in our IRC channel on quakenet. FO-nTTaX also made a great guide to get started with wiki editing.

So to start a wiki, we need people who want to start a wiki. This group of people can be smaller for a newer game because there's less back info that needs to be filled in to make it an actual resource. So the more history the game has the bigger the group of people need to be to help start it up.
We have a thread in the Liquipedia Contributor forum (where people with Liquipedia Silver coins can talk wiki stuff) for people to talk about what wikis they'd like to see and help contribute to. I don't know if there's been more than one person who talked about FGC in it.

There are a lot of things to do.
The hero articles can be much more detailed.For example we started for some outlining their synergies, counters and what counters them, but we can also use a bit more info like what sort of role does the hero play within a team structure (or roles if multiple.) The heroes passive abilities are also not mentioned, like hanzo's wall climb etc.
We could also use general game concept pages. Like anything from health (with how health works, what different heroes can heal, how much the different healing capsules heal (if this is different or not, and if so have pictures of them) This can then obviously be done by any of the general concepts of the game like damage, armor, hero switching. The different maps also need work, just playing skirmish alone and taking screenshots of the different areas might be a good start. but also talking about the objective points etc.
There's probably a bit to do with the lore of the heroes too.
